Just to give you an idea,these tracks embody the 'Iberican' sound.
1>DJ Chus Feat The Groove Foundation - This Feeling
2>Carl Cox Feat Hannah Robinson - Give Me Your Love
3>Delgado - Coffee Beats (From 2002)
As far as i can figure out this is what the 'iberican' sound is. Although, as pointed out in the earlier thread, it is just a name.

tbh balearic isnt really a genre its just a buzz word. There isnt a great deal of house music which is done on the golden isle. Chus & ceballos are the main 'iberican sound' pioneers as mentioned before.

I can understand why hed kandi was suggested though, its what a lot of people think is synonymous with the island and which is pretty popular with its visitors. Thats not my view but its what gets hammered into us by various adverts!!
 
Balearic house used to be a genre, it died pretty much in the early nineties.

Any of the old Balearic beat albums (if you can find them) if not the old Balearic mastercuts albums.
